Important On-Campus Steps Before Remotely Connecting To Your UWSP Computer

Windows Remote Desktop and Apple Screen Share for Macs allows UWSP faculty and staff to connect securely to their assigned UWSP computer from off campus. When you remotely connect to your office computer the screen locks while you continue to work in the background.

Do the following one-time steps before attempting a remote connection. You should repeat these steps if you are assigned a different computer.

  • Make sure your UWSP computer is assigned to you by IT. If the computer is not assigned to you by IT you may receive an “Access Denied” when attempting remote access. If unsure, contact the IT Service Desk and ask them to verify that your work computer is correctly assigned so you can connect to it remotely when off-campus.
     
  • Make sure you know your UWSP computer name.  See our instructions for how to find your computer name while on campus. If you are off campus, contact the IT Service Desk for help with your computer name.
     
  • (Windows PCs only) Adjust your UWSP computer's power settings. You should adjust your UWSP computer's power settings so that it doesn't sleep and remains awake for your remote session (one time settings change).

Multifactor Authentication is required for all Remote Desktop connections.

To complete your MFA authentication using verification codes from your hardware token you must install and use the intermediary app, Big-IP Edge Client.  To always complete your MFA authentication with Push notifications from your mobile device, set your default MFA Authentication method to "App-based authentication - notification".

Instructions To Remotely Connect To Your UWSP Computer

Whenever you leave your office leave your UWSP computer turned on, and locked or signed out. Laptops should be plugged into power. You cannot remotely connect to a computer that is turned off.

When you return to your office

  • Unlock your Windows PC computer screen:  Press the CTRL+ALT+DEL keys and enter your UWSP password.
  • Unlock your Mac computer screen:  Sign in with your UWSP username and password.
